linux下安装mysql解决乱码、时间差、表的大小写问题

时间:2023-03-08 23:13:07
linux下安装mysql解决乱码、时间差、表的大小写问题

编辑vi /etc/mysql/my.cnf,有的则是:/etc/my.cnf,加入

[client]
default-character-set=utf8mb4

[mysql]
default-character-set=utf8mb4

[mysqld]
lower_case_table_names=1
default-time-zone='+8:00'
character-set-server=utf8mb4
collation-server = utf8mb4_unicode_ci

其中:

lower_case_table_names=1,表示:不区分大小写。

default-time-zone='+8:00',表示:时间加8小时。

下面解决linux的时间问题

编辑 vi ~/.profile,加入:

TZ='Asia/Shanghai'; export TZ
export TZ='CST-8'

linux下安装mysql解决乱码、时间差、表的大小写问题

然后source ~/.profile,查看linux系统时间 :date,就已经正常了。